The hunt for Travis Decker, the Army vet accused of murdering his three young daughters, has taken a chilling new twist—an abandoned campsite deep in the Washington wilderness may hold crucial clues.
Law enforcement sources confirm to TMZ that a makeshift campsite was recently discovered in the forests of central Washington, possibly tied to the fugitive father. But there’s one big issue: Was it Decker’s—or just careless campers?
🏕️ Found in the Forest: Could This Be Decker’s Hideout?
According to Chelan County Sheriff Mike Morrison, a friend of the Decker family stumbled upon the eerie site while hiking.
“We found some equipment that could have been his,” Morrison said. “But we don’t know for sure yet.”
Investigators are now DNA testing items found at the campsite, hoping to match them with Decker. However, this isn’t a Hollywood crime drama—the results aren’t instant.
“It’s not CSI. We’ve got other homicide cases in the queue, and not everything gets fast-tracked just because the media’s watching,” Morrison told TMZ.
🩸 Bloody Handprints & a Vanished Truck
The discovery comes after Decker’s abandoned pickup truck was found just 100 yards from the lifeless bodies of his three daughters, ages 6, 4, and 2. Allegedly, bloody handprints were spotted on the vehicle.
Still, despite media buzz, no confirmation has been made that the blood belongs to Decker.
“We’re still waiting on that DNA match,” said Sheriff Morrison. “We understand people want answers—but this takes time.”
🎯 Still on the Run—and Still Dangerous
While the trail’s gone cold for now, Travis Decker is still presumed to be alive—and authorities aren’t letting their guard down.
Morrison confirmed that Decker is no longer believed to be in the Okanogan-Wenatchee National Forest, but that doesn’t mean he’s harmless. The manhunt is now international, with U.S. Customs and Border Protection and even Canadian authorities getting involved.
“Until a body is found, we will operate under the assumption that he’s alive,” Morrison stated.
🌍 “How to Move to Canada?” Google Search Raises Eyebrows
Adding to the mystery, cops previously revealed that Decker had searched for things like:
- “How does a person move to Canada?”
- “Jobs in Canada”
…just days before vanishing.
This has sparked concerns that the military-trained Decker may be attempting to cross international borders under the radar—possibly using his tactical training to stay hidden and survive in remote areas.

⚠️ Who Is Travis Decker?
- Age: 39
- Background: U.S. Army veteran
- Accused of: Killing his 3 daughters on June 2, 2025
- Last seen: Near Wenatchee, WA
- Wanted for: Multiple homicide counts
- Status: Fugitive, armed and dangerous
